Accounting standards advisory committee established to advise government on formulation and adoption of corporate accounting policies. Constitution of a National Advisory Committee on Accounting Standards to advise the Central Government on formulation and laying down of accounting policies and accounting standards for adoption by companies under the Companies Act, with membership comprising a chairperson and nominees from professional bodies, regulatory authorities, academia, industry associations and a ministry representative, effective from publication in the Official Gazette.
